VDY – FTSE Canadian High Dividend Yield Index ETF. FTSE Canadian High Dividend Yield Index ETF tracks the performance of the FTSE Canada High Dividend Yield Index, which consists of Canadian stocks having a high dividend yield. The ETF has a large part of its holdings coming from the financials and energy sectors …

5. SPDR Portfolio S&P 500 High Dividend ETF (SPYD) The SPDR Portfolio S&P 500 High Dividend ETF tracks the S&P 500 High Dividend Index. This index attempts to identify 80 of the best companies in the S&P 500 in terms of dividend yield. With a focus on the S&P 500, this fund invests in large-cap U.S. equities.

Their all world high dividend ETF has a minimal ongoing charge of only .29%.Dividend yield is the ETF's total annual dividend payment divided by the fund's share price. If a fund pays $5 annually and sells for $200 per share, the dividend yield is 2.5%.T. Rowe Price Credit Opportunities Fund (PRCPX) 0.81%.
